Geiser Grand Hotel - A historic landmark with mountain views, stained glass dining, and fitness facilities

This 4-star historic hotel features 30 individually furnished rooms with premium bedding, pillow menus, laptop-friendly workspaces, and 24-hour room service. Ten-foot tall windows provide views of the Wallowa Mountains, Blue Mountains, and Baker City's nineteenth-century streetscape. Guests dine under the West's largest stained glass ceiling at the 1889 Cafe, which serves Northwest cuisine including herb-encrusted rack of lamb and Pacific Northwest salmon. The property offers a 24-hour gym, library, and bar with local musicians and weekly mixology classes. Located at the corner of Main and Washington streets, Geiser Grand Hotel provides complimentary off-street parking and proximity to the Oregon Trail Interpretive Center (10-minute drive) and Anthony Lakes Mountain Resort (30-minute drive). The 24-hour front desk organizes tours for activities including hiking, skiing, and cycling.
